Confused PHP-Nuke problems

I have a server running Windows Server 2003 SP1. IIS, PHP, and MySQL is working good, but there's a few minor problems I want to get fixed.

My news posts on PHP-Nuke show the date, but not the time, like this: "Posted by Pilot_51 on Sunday, May 01 @ Eastern Daylight Time (4 reads)". The database shows all the correct time information, so I'm sure it's a problem with one of the PHP files on the server, I'm just not sure which file.

Another problem involving time is that the date/time shown for "most users ever online" in the forums is off by about 2 1/2 years.

Forum avatar uploading in profiles gives a permission denied error.
Code:
Warning: copy(./modules/Forums/images/avatars/218642a4fb748e684.jpg) [function.copy]: failed to open stream: Permission denied in [root]\includes\usercp_avatar.php on line 232
My SMTP server doesn't send to most outside SMTP's (mostly the major ones like Gmail or Hotmail). It appears to be because my server doesn't support TLS, but I'm not sure how to get TLS on it.
